5步掌握Python Django+Vue二手房项目,实现房价预测与知识图谱系统

本文主要是介绍5步掌握Python Django+Vue二手房项目,实现房价预测与知识图谱系统,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

🍊作者:计算机毕设匠心工作室
🍊简介:毕业后就一直专业从事计算机软件程序开发,至今也有8年工作经验。擅长Java、Python、微信小程序、安卓、大数据、PHP、.NET|C#、Golang等。
擅长:按照需求定制化开发项目、 源码、对代码进行完整讲解、文档撰写、ppt制作。
🍊心愿:点赞 👍 收藏 ⭐评论 📝
👇🏻 精彩专栏推荐订阅 👇🏻 不然下次找不到哟~
Java实战项目
Python实战项目
微信小程序|安卓实战项目
大数据实战项目
PHP|C#.NET|Golang实战项目
🍅 ↓↓文末获取源码联系↓↓🍅

这里写目录标题

  • 房价预测与知识图谱-选题背景
  • 房价预测与知识图谱-技术选型
  • 房价预测与知识图谱-视频展示
  • 房价预测与知识图谱-图片展示
  • 房价预测与知识图谱-代码展示
  • 房价预测与知识图谱-文档展示
  • 房价预测与知识图谱-结语

房价预测与知识图谱-选题背景

随着房地产市场的快速发展,二手房交易逐渐成为市场的重要部分。然而,二手房市场的信息不对称、价格波动大等问题,使得购房者难以做出明智的决策。在这样的市场背景下,二手房项目的房价预测和知识图谱构建显得尤为重要。课题的必要性在于,通过技术手段为购房者提供准确的市场预测和全面的信息图谱,能够有效降低购房风险,提高市场透明度。

当前,虽然市场上存在多种房价预测工具和信息展示平台,但它们普遍存在数据更新不及时、预测模型不准确、信息展示不全面等问题。这些问题导致购房者无法获得有效的决策支持,甚至可能造成经济损失。因此,本课题旨在通过Python Django+Vue技术构建一个二手房项目,实现更为精准的房价预测和更为全面的知识图谱展示,以解决现有解决方案的不足,为购房者提供更为可靠的信息服务。

在理论意义上,本课题将探索数据挖掘、机器学习在房地产领域的应用,为相关研究提供新的视角和方法。在实际意义上,课题成果将帮助购房者更好地理解市场动态,预测房价走势,从而做出更合理的购房决策。此外,对于房地产中介和开发商而言,课题的研究成果也能为其市场策略提供数据支持,促进整个行业的健康发展。

房价预测与知识图谱-技术选型

数据库:MySQL
系统架构:B/S
后端框架:Django
前端:Vue+ElementUI
开发工具:PyCharm

房价预测与知识图谱-视频展示

5步掌握Python Django+Vue二手房项目,实现房价预测与知识图谱

房价预测与知识图谱-图片展示

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

房价预测与知识图谱-代码展示

# Django项目中的 views.py 文件from django.http import JsonResponse
from django.views.decorators.csrf import csrf_exempt
from sklearn.externals import joblib  # sklearn版本需小于0.23
import numpy as np# 假设我们已经有了一个训练好的房价预测模型,并保存为model.pkl
MODEL_PATH = 'path/to/your/model.pkl'
model = joblib.load(MODEL_PATH)@csrf_exempt
def predict_price(request):if request.method == 'POST':# 获取前端发送的房源特征数据data = request.POST.dict()features = np.array([data['bedrooms'],  # 卧室数量data['bathrooms'],  # 浴室数量data['sqft_living'],  # 居住面积data['sqft_lot'],  # 土地面积data['floors'],  # 楼层数data['grade'],  # 房屋等级data['yr_built'],  # 建筑年份]).reshape(1, -1)  # 调整形状以匹配模型输入# 使用模型进行房价预测predicted_price = model.predict(features)# 返回预测结果return JsonResponse({'predicted_price': predicted_price[0]}, safe=False)else:return JsonResponse({'error': 'Invalid request'}, status=400)# 在 urls.py 中添加以下路由
# from django.urls import path
# from . import views# urlpatterns = [
#     path('predict_price/', views.predict_price, name='predict_price'),
# ]

房价预测与知识图谱-文档展示

在这里插入图片描述

房价预测与知识图谱-结语

如果你也对二手房市场的房价预测和信息图谱构建感兴趣,那么这个项目绝对不容错过!通过本视频,我们不仅学习了如何用Python Django+Vue构建二手房项目,还掌握了实现房价预测与知识图谱的关键技术。如果你有任何疑问或想法,欢迎在评论区留言交流。同时,别忘了点赞、关注并分享,一键三连支持我们,让更多的小伙伴看到这个精彩的项目!你的支持是我们不断前进的动力,感谢观看。

👇🏻 精彩专栏推荐订阅 👇🏻 不然下次找不到哟~
Java实战项目
Python实战项目
微信小程序|安卓实战项目
大数据实战项目
PHP|C#.NET|Golang实战项目
🍅 主页获取源码联系🍅

这篇关于5步掌握Python Django+Vue二手房项目,实现房价预测与知识图谱系统的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1098815

相关文章

Spring Boot配置和使用两个数据源的实现步骤

《SpringBoot配置和使用两个数据源的实现步骤》本文详解SpringBoot配置双数据源方法,包含配置文件设置、Bean创建、事务管理器配置及@Qualifier注解使用,强调主数据源标记、代... 目录Spring Boot配置和使用两个数据源技术背景实现步骤1. 配置数据源信息2. 创建数据源Be

在IntelliJ IDEA中高效运行与调试Spring Boot项目的实战步骤

《在IntelliJIDEA中高效运行与调试SpringBoot项目的实战步骤》本章详解SpringBoot项目导入IntelliJIDEA的流程,教授运行与调试技巧,包括断点设置与变量查看,奠定... 目录引言:为良驹配上好鞍一、为何选择IntelliJ IDEA?二、实战:导入并运行你的第一个项目步骤1

在MySQL中实现冷热数据分离的方法及使用场景底层原理解析

《在MySQL中实现冷热数据分离的方法及使用场景底层原理解析》MySQL冷热数据分离通过分表/分区策略、数据归档和索引优化,将频繁访问的热数据与冷数据分开存储,提升查询效率并降低存储成本,适用于高并发... 目录实现冷热数据分离1. 分表策略2. 使用分区表3. 数据归档与迁移在mysql中实现冷热数据分

linux批量替换文件内容的实现方式

《linux批量替换文件内容的实现方式》本文总结了Linux中批量替换文件内容的几种方法,包括使用sed替换文件夹内所有文件、单个文件内容及逐行字符串,强调使用反引号和绝对路径,并分享个人经验供参考... 目录一、linux批量替换文件内容 二、替换文件内所有匹配的字符串 三、替换每一行中全部str1为st

SpringBoot集成MyBatis实现SQL拦截器的实战指南

《SpringBoot集成MyBatis实现SQL拦截器的实战指南》这篇文章主要为大家详细介绍了SpringBoot集成MyBatis实现SQL拦截器的相关知识,文中的示例代码讲解详细,有需要的小伙伴... 目录一、为什么需要SQL拦截器?二、MyBATis拦截器基础2.1 核心接口:Interceptor

Python错误AttributeError: 'NoneType' object has no attribute问题的彻底解决方法

《Python错误AttributeError:NoneTypeobjecthasnoattribute问题的彻底解决方法》在Python项目开发和调试过程中,经常会碰到这样一个异常信息... 目录问题背景与概述错误解读:AttributeError: 'NoneType' object has no at

从入门到精通详解LangChain加载HTML内容的全攻略

《从入门到精通详解LangChain加载HTML内容的全攻略》这篇文章主要为大家详细介绍了如何用LangChain优雅地处理HTML内容,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起学习一下... 目录引言:当大语言模型遇见html一、HTML加载器为什么需要专门的HTML加载器核心加载器对比表二

Python使用openpyxl读取Excel的操作详解

《Python使用openpyxl读取Excel的操作详解》本文介绍了使用Python的openpyxl库进行Excel文件的创建、读写、数据操作、工作簿与工作表管理,包括创建工作簿、加载工作簿、操作... 目录1 概述1.1 图示1.2 安装第三方库2 工作簿 workbook2.1 创建:Workboo

SpringBoot集成EasyPoi实现Excel模板导出成PDF文件

《SpringBoot集成EasyPoi实现Excel模板导出成PDF文件》在日常工作中,我们经常需要将数据导出成Excel表格或PDF文件,本文将介绍如何在SpringBoot项目中集成EasyPo... 目录前言摘要简介源代码解析应用场景案例优缺点分析类代码方法介绍测试用例小结前言在日常工作中,我们经

基于Python实现简易视频剪辑工具

《基于Python实现简易视频剪辑工具》这篇文章主要为大家详细介绍了如何用Python打造一个功能完备的简易视频剪辑工具,包括视频文件导入与格式转换,基础剪辑操作,音频处理等功能,感兴趣的小伙伴可以了... 目录一、技术选型与环境搭建二、核心功能模块实现1. 视频基础操作2. 音频处理3. 特效与转场三、高